Home NewsКак организованы текущие ресурсы

Как организованы текущие ресурсы

By admin April 29, 2026

Как организованы текущие ресурсы

Нынешний площадка образует собой совокупность взаимодействующих частей. Посетитель наблюдает финальную страницу в браузере, но за этим находится сложная организация. Сайт состоит из заметной части интерфейса, и скрытой серверной логики.

Клиентская сторона содержит разметку, стили и скрипты. Браузер получает документы, интерпретирует код и отображает материал. Серверная сторона отвечает за сохранение информации и обслуживание обращений. Между этими модулями осуществляется регулярный обмен информацией.

Структура веб-приложений базируется на протокол HTTP. Пользователь направляет запрос, сервер обрабатывает его и предоставляет результат. Нынешние казино вулкан задействуют асинхронные технологии для повышения производительности.

Проектирование требует знания множества технологий. Фронтенд-специалисты разрабатывают интерфейс, бэкенд-разработчики пишут серверную обработку. Все элементы обязаны действовать согласованно для обеспечения скорой и устойчивой функционирования ресурса.

Из чего образуется текущий площадка

Ресурс строится из нескольких технологических пластов. Основной слой формирует HTML – язык разметки, определяющий построение страницы. Разметка образует названия, блоки, списки и прочие элементы страницы.

Второй уровень представляет CSS — каскадные таблицы стилей. Этот язык обеспечивает за графическое оформление: палитру, шрифты, отбивки, расположение блоков. Стили делают страницу эстетичной и комфортной для восприятия.

Третий составляющая – JavaScript, язык программирования для реализации динамики. Сценарии отслеживают действия посетителя, модифицируют содержимое без перезагрузки, валидируют введенные сведения.

Серверная часть включает программный код на PHP, Python, Java или иных технологиях. Бэкенд обрабатывает бизнес-логику и работает с базами информации. Современные вулкан россии эксплуатируют реляционные или документо-ориентированные базы для структурирования данных.

Помимо задействуются медиафайлы: графика, видео, шрифты и иконки. Все элементы загружаются по индивидуальным обращениям и компонуются браузером в общую страницу.

Клиент и сервер: как происходит обмен информацией

Взаимодействие между браузером и сервером построено на архитектуре клиент-сервер. Браузер отправляет обращения, сервер выполняет их и выдаёт данные. Весь механизм осуществляется по протоколу HTTP или его защищённой реализации HTTPS.

Когда пользователь вводит адрес, образуется HTTP-запрос. Требование содержит метод, заглавия и иногда наполнение с сведениями. DNS-сервер переводит текстовое имя в IP-адрес, после чего браузер открывает соединение.

Сервер принимает запрос и изучает его наполнение. Программный код выявляет необходимые действия: извлечь документ, обработать форму, запросить данные из базы. После завершения действий генерируется HTTP-ответ с кодом состояния и содержимым.

Результат передаётся браузеру, который обрабатывает полученные сведения. HTML-разметка разбирается, CSS применяется к блокам, JavaScript исполняется. Если страница включает ссылки на материалы, браузер отправляет сопутствующие запросы.

Актуальные программы эксплуатируют AJAX для неблокирующего передачи. Технология обеспечивает корректировать фрагменты страницы без полной обновления, а vulkan russia извлекает информацию и изменяет интерфейс оперативно.

HTML как фундамент: архитектура и семантика страниц

HTML определяет построение веб-страницы через систему элементов. Каждый элемент обозначает специфический блок: заголовок, параграф, линк, графику. Браузер интерпретирует разметку и строит объектную представление файла.

Значимые маркеры характеризуют роль блоков содержимого. Элемент header обозначает хедер страницы, nav — меню, main — основное содержимое, footer — футер. Поисковики сервисы анализируют смысловую нагрузку для восприятия структуры.

Главные составляющие HTML включают:

  • Шапки от h1 до h6 для упорядочивания
  • Абзацы p для символьных элементов
  • Списки ul, ol, li для перечислений
  • Ссылки a для навигации
  • Графика img для графики
  • Формы form, input для приёма данных

Свойства увеличивают функции тегов. Свойство class присваивает класс для стилизации, id формирует уникальный номер, href задаёт путь. Нынешние вулкан россия эксплуатируют data-атрибуты для хранения данных.

Валидная разметка соответствует спецификациям W3C. Грамотная построение улучшает применимость для пользователей с суженными функциями.

CSS как слой стилизации: адаптивность и зрительный дизайн

CSS контролирует визуальным отображением веб-страниц. Стили определяют палитру, шрифты, размеры, интервалы и размещение компонентов. Обособление контента и стилизации позволяет корректировать дизайн без правки разметки.

Указатели задают, к каким элементам накладываются правила. Классы декорируют группы компонентов, ID — отдельные элементы. Псевдоклассы описывают условия: ховер, выделение, взаимодействие.

Резиновый стиль обеспечивает правильное показ на разных экранах. Медиазапросы применяют правила в соответствии от ширины монитора и поворота. Эластичные системы на базе flexbox и grid образуют гибкие схемы, настраивающиеся под размер viewport.

Препроцессоры Sass и Less добавляют переменные, вкладывание и миксины. Эти средства облегчают разработку крупных таблиц правил. Компиляция трансформирует код в базовый CSS.

Актуальные вулкан россии применяют CSS-анимации для реализации плавных эффектов. Свойство transition регулирует изменение характеристик во времени, animation генерирует многоступенчатые серии.

JavaScript и фронтенд‑логика: взаимодействие и изменчивость

JavaScript конвертирует неподвижные страницы в интерактивные решения. Язык выполняется в браузере и отвечает на операции юзера. Клики, прокрутка, внесение содержимого — все события обрабатываются сценариями в текущем времени.

Работа DOM даёт корректировать контент без перезагрузки. Сценарии вставляют, устраняют или модифицируют компоненты, меняют стили и параметры. Посетитель видит быстрые трансформации при работе с интерфейсом.

Отслеживание действий формирует основу интерактивности. Обработчики отслеживают нажатия мыши, нажатия клавиш, отсылку форм. Функции обратного вызова выполняются при возникновении происшествия и реализуют требуемую обработку.

Неблокирующие запросы скачивают сведения без перезагрузки страницы. Fetch API отправляет требования к серверу и извлекает данные. Промисы и async/await ускоряют работу с неблокирующим кодом.

Наборы и каркасы облегчают проектирование. React, Vue, Angular дают механизмы для разработки блоков. Современные vulkan russia создаются на базе этих решений для достижения скорости.

Серверная компонент: бэкенд, базы сведений и API

Бэкенд реализует бизнес-логику и оперирует сведениями на сервере. Серверные средства выполняют обработку, контролируют права доступа, образуют результаты. PHP, Python, Node.js, Java — популярные инструменты для построения серверной стороны.

Базы данных содержат упорядоченную информацию. Реляционные системы MySQL, PostgreSQL организуют данные в таблицы со соединениями. NoSQL-решения MongoDB, Redis используют объекты или сочетания ключ-значение.

API предоставляет взаимодействие между фронтендом и бэкендом. RESTful API эксплуатирует HTTP-методы для манипуляций: GET для получения, POST для формирования, PUT для изменения, DELETE для стирания. GraphQL обеспечивает извлекать только нужные параметры.

Аутентификация и проверка прав ограждают доступ к данным. Сессии, токены JWT, OAuth гарантируют определение пользователей. Серверный код проверяет полномочия перед исполнением действий.

Фреймворки ускоряют создание бэкенда. Django, Laravel, Express.js дают блоки для навигации и обращения с репозиториями. Текущие вулкан россия эксплуатируют микросервисную организацию для распределения функций на обособленные элементы.

Компиляторы, каркасы и компоненты: современный арсенал разработки

Текущая проектирование опирается на средства механизации и подготовленные решения. Сборщики компонентов объединяют файлы, оптимизируют код, сокращают габарит. Webpack, Vite, Parcel обрабатывают JavaScript, CSS, графику и генерируют конечные бандлы.

Платформы предоставляют организационные паттерны для формирования приложений. React применяет модульный подход и виртуальный DOM. Vue совмещает простоту с сильными инструментами. Angular предлагает инфраструктуру для бизнес решений.

Модульная архитектура делит оболочку на самостоятельные элементы. Каждый элемент инкапсулирует код, правила и обработку. Многократное использование компонентов ускоряет создание.

Основные инструменты текущего стека включают:

  • Менеджеры модулей npm, yarn для администрирования библиотеками
  • Преобразователи Babel для реализации свежих инструментов
  • Линтеры ESLint, Prettier для проверки качества
  • Платформы контроля версий Git для групповой деятельности

TypeScript добавляет строгую проверку типов к JavaScript. Контроль форматов устраняет дефекты. Актуальные вулкан россия массово используют TypeScript для увеличения стабильности программной основы.

Быстродействие, безопасность и рост площадок

Скорость влияет на клиентский опыт и места в поиске. Оптимизация картинок, компрессия кода, ленивая скачивание сокращают период реакции. Кеширование удерживает сведения для оперативного доступа без дублирующих обработки.

Безопасность оберегает сведения посетителей и неприкосновенность решения. HTTPS кодирует транспортировку данных. Контроль входных данных блокирует SQL-инъекции и XSS-атаки. Content Security Policy ограничивает источники запрашиваемых ресурсов.

Аутентификация двухфакторная увеличивает надежность безопасности учётных записей. Хеширование паролей создаёт неосуществимым извлечение оригинальных параметров при компрометации. Периодические патчи зависимостей исправляют бреши.

Масштабирование обеспечивает надёжную деятельность при увеличении трафика. Горизонтальное масштабирование подключает серверы для разнесения запросов. Распределители нагрузки делят трафик между машинами.

Контроль фиксирует индикаторы производительности и достижимости. Логирование регистрирует происшествия для изучения сбоев. Современные вулкан россии применяют механизмы контроля для скорого распознавания отказов и самостоятельного восстановления.

Облачная инфраструктура, CDN и беспрерывная передача патчей

Облачные сервисы обеспечивают процессорные ресурсы по требованию. AWS, Google Cloud, Microsoft Azure обеспечивают использовать машины и базы информации без приобретения техники. Адаптивность самостоятельно регулирует мощности под запросы.

CDN ускоряет передачу содержимого пользователям. Сети раздачи кэшируют неизменные документы на узлах в множественных местах. Обращение обрабатывается соседним узлом, уменьшая период подгрузки.

Контейнеризация упрощает установку сервисов. Docker заключает код автономные изолированные контейнеры. Kubernetes координирует ростом и обеспечивает отказоустойчивость.

CI/CD автоматизирует выкатку изменений. Беспрерывная интеграция инициирует проверки при каждом коммите. Непрерывное развертывание публикует обновления после положительных проверок. GitLab CI, GitHub Actions реализуют компиляцию и публикацию.

Среда как код фиксирует параметры в документах. Terraform, Ansible формируют объекты автоматически. Актуальные vulkan russia используют автоматизацию для мгновенного развёртывания и масштабирования систем.

Leave a Reply

Your email address will not be published. Required fields are marked *

Handpicked Elegance

Timeless Elegance for Your Home

FOLLOW INSTAGRAM KAMI

Tetap terinspirasi dengan tren terbaru rolling gorden, ide desain interior, dan penawaran eksklusif dari kami! Ikuti @Officialrolin di Instagram untuk inspirasi harian hunian dan promo spesial.

Rolin menghadirkan gorden berkualitas tinggi dengan desain modern dan elegan. Produk kami dirancang untuk memberikan kenyamanan, menjaga privasi, serta memperindah setiap sudut ruangan Anda. Dengan material pilihan dan pengerjaan terbaik, kami siap menjadikan hunian Anda lebih indah dan berkelas.

Subscribe Newsletter

STAY UPDATED WITH THE LATEST TRENDS

    Select the fields to be shown. Others will be hidden. Drag and drop to rearrange the order.
    • Image
    • SKU
    • Rating
    • Price
    • Stock
    • Availability
    • Add to cart
    • Description
    • Content
    • Weight
    • Dimensions
    • Additional information
    Click outside to hide the comparison bar
    Compare
    Home
    Shopping
    Wishlist
    Account